Gremio Sol del Este
Paraguayan football club From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Gremio Sol del Este, commonly known as Sol del Este, is a Paraguayan football club based in Ciudad del Este, Paraguay and plays in the Primera División B Nacional.[2] Until 2018, the club's official name was Club Deportivo Sol del Este.[3][4][5][6]

History

The club was founded 26 January 2009 in Ciudad del Este.
The very first Paraguayan Primera División B Nacional championship was played in 2011 and Sol del Este was its first runner-up.[7]
In 2012, the club was champion of the San Isidro de Curuguaty Cup disputed in Uruguay,[8] as played on behalf of the Liga Deportiva Paranaense.[9][10]
On 18 May 2015, it was reported that the director of the club, Rovilson Galeano, informed that Sol del Este would withdraw from the 2015 Primera División B Nacional season due to lack of financial resources.[11] The club was scheduled to be one of four Alto Paraná clubs to dispute the competition along with Paranaense, Cerro Porteño PF and R.I. 3 Corrales.
